Old Propane Tank

Old propane tanks can be quite useless since they can incur big costs through leakages. The replacement costs are normally high not including the costs that are incurred when you are disposing the tank. However, there are some good ways that you can get rid of the tank easily.

1. Seek the company that is offering unbeatable offer in the propane tank sales. There are companies that can dispose the old tank for you if you buy a new one. These kinds of companies can save you a lot of costs that would have been incurred as you are trying to replace the old tank. The old tank requires complicated machinery like cranes to remove it.

2. Before discarding the old propane tank, ensure that it is completely empty. This can be done by a consultant from your local waste management authority. This is done just to avoid a situation where a company will just dispose the tank without inspecting whether it has some remnants that can cause environmental pollution.

3. Some companies do take old propane tanks and recycle them. Look for those kinds of companies. Consult a local scrap metal dealer. These dealers can purchase your tank and at least help you to foot the replacement expenses.

4. If the tank you are getting rid of is not empty, seek assistance from a local hazardous material handling company. The company will know on how to deal with the material to be disposed of in the tank without causing harm to the environment. When you dispose a tank with poisonous refuse in the environment, it might emit fumes that will kill the living organisms.

5. Get updated on the local developments and the plans impending. Some town councils do have programs that enhance environmental care. They offer free cleaning services sometimes in collaboration with non-governmental organizations and the local people. You can take advantage of this kind of an event and get your old propane tank disposed.

Propane tanks that are over a decade old are normally required to be recertified before being refilled. Once the tank is approved as of being in good condition, it is can still be used. This is normally economical to purchasing a new one. When emptying your tank for disposal, never let the gas escape into the atmosphere. The propane gas is among those that cause adverse weather effect. It is also good to sell off the old tank to the scrap dealers since it foots its cost of disposal while a company charges some fee to dispose it.
